That's one way to try to steal something! Chandler police in Arizona have already arrested those involved, but this video is one for the books. Miguel Gomez, 32, and Alicia Gonzalez, 26, drove a stolen truck into a supply store and right into the firearms department. They left with 21 guns but were later captured and taken into police custody.

The power of little kids! When 9-year-old Dane Best realized he had the power to change a longstanding snowball fight ban in his hometown of Severance, Colorado, he went before the town board. The century-old rule prevented residents from engaging in any snowball fights and defined snowballs as missiles, KMGH reports. After presenting his case, the board voted unanimously to lift the ban. It was just another day for Adam Gillian, a homeless man when he found some things in the trash to sell to a local antique shop in Edmonton, Canada. Among them was an image of Disney's "Bambi." Shop owner Alexander Archbold thought it was probably a replica of an animation cel, gave him $20 for it, and he left. Alex then realized upon further inspection that it was actually an authentic hand-drawn image with a copyright date of 1937 — five years before the movie debuted. View Now
